Recognition of Board Rights. The Association recognizes the right of the Board and the Superintendent of Schools to operate and manage the affairs of the Bellbrook-Sugarcreek School District in Greene County, Ohio, in accordance with its responsibilities under law. The Board and the Superintendent shall have all powers, rights, authority, duties and responsibilities conferred upon them and invested in them by the laws and the Constitution of the State of Ohio.
